DILLED BUTTERMILK DRESSING



Dilled Buttermilk Dressing image

Make and share this Dilled Buttermilk Dressing recipe from Food.com.

Provided by CJAY8248

Categories     Salad Dressings

Time 5m

Yield 1 1/4 cups dressing, 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 cup buttermilk
3 tablespoons lemon juice
2 tablespoons minced onions
1/4 teaspoon dry mustard
1/2 teaspoon dried dill weed

Steps:

  • Combine ingredients and mix well.
  • Refrigerate 1 hour or longer to blend flavors.

SMOKED EEL, SMOKED STURGEON, AND CHOUPIQUE CAVIAR SALAD WITH DILLED BUTTERMILK DRESSING



Smoked Eel, Smoked Sturgeon, and Choupique Caviar Salad with Dilled Buttermilk Dressing image

Choupique caviar is the roe of the Bowfin, a bony, prehistoric, fresh water fish indigenous to South Louisiana. "Choupique" is the Cajun name for the Bowfin, and the fish's naturally black eggs resemble that of the sturgeon, with a distinctive, lively flavor. Should you use this roe in other recipes, be forewarned that Choupique caviar turns red when heated or cooked. If you're feeling extravagant, use Beluga or Sevruga caviar instead of the Choupique. Salmon roe also makes a great substitute.

BUTTERMILK DRESSING



Buttermilk Dressing image

Make this versatile dressing and you'll never retreat to bottled ranch again! Serve with salads or as a dip for fresh vegetables. Originally from a Houston Chronicle food section article called "The Taste of Summer". My boys even like this on their pizza slices!

Provided by Leslie in Texas

Categories     Salad Dressings

Time 20m

Yield 2 1/2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 cup mayonnaise (low or fat-free may be used)
1 cup low-fat buttermilk
1 clove garlic, minced
1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h chives
1 tablespoon finely chopped fresh dill
2 tablespoons finely chopped fresh parsley
salt & fre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• In a medium bowl, combine all ingredients and whisk until well blended.
  • Taste and adjust seasonings, if desired.
  • Refrigerate and chill for several hours before using.
